Output 8839845bcb81d99b683034e17cf69ead0a102b0a1ab09debaeb2fa7efeca9dca:0

value
6754479
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4fd40c43de28a5b55c1d3fd74a12a619bd38afa3 OP_EQUAL
address
38y7L3bEmeeAGxeXLaTW2Yudy2Q1YMepMZ
transaction
8839845bcb81d99b683034e17cf69ead0a102b0a1ab09debaeb2fa7efeca9dca
confirmations
455793
spent
true